In recent years, Bitcoin has gained immense popularity as a digital currency. Many individuals and businesses in Canada are looking to sell their Bitcoin for cash due to various reasons. Whether you are looking to convert your Bitcoin into Canadian dollars for personal use or to liquidate your investment, this guide will provide you with a comprehensive overview of how to sell Bitcoin in Canada for cash.
1. Choose a Reputable Bitcoin Exchange
The first step in selling Bitcoin in Canada for cash is to choose a reputable Bitcoin exchange. There are several exchanges available in Canada, each with its own set of features, fees, and security measures. Some popular exchanges include Coinberry, CoinSmart, and Bitbuy. It is crucial to research and compare these exchanges to find the one that best suits your needs.
2. Create an Account and Verify Your Identity
Once you have chosen an exchange, you will need to create an account and verify your identity. This process is essential for security purposes and to comply with anti-money laundering (AML) regulations. You will typically need to provide personal information such as your full name, date of birth, and address. Additionally, you may need to upload a government-issued ID and proof of address.
3. Deposit Your Bitcoin
After verifying your identity, you can deposit your Bitcoin into the exchange. Most exchanges offer various methods for depositing Bitcoin, including direct transfers from your digital wallet or via a bank transfer. Ensure that you have enough Bitcoin to cover the sale amount, including any fees associated with the exchange.
4. Set Your Selling Price
Next, you will need to set your selling price. This price will depend on the current market value of Bitcoin and any fees charged by the exchange. You can check the current market value of Bitcoin on various websites, such as CoinMarketCap or CoinGecko. Once you have determined your desired selling price, input it into the exchange's trading platform.
5. Choose a Payment Method
When selling Bitcoin in Canada for cash, you have several payment methods to choose from. Some common payment methods include bank transfers, e-transfer, cash deposit, and in-person cash transactions. Each method has its own set of advantages and disadvantages, so it is essential to choose the one that best suits your needs.
6. Complete the Sale
Once you have chosen a payment method, you can complete the sale. The exchange will process your transaction and transfer the cash to your chosen payment method. This process may take a few minutes to several hours, depending on the payment method and the exchange's processing time.
7. Keep Track of Your Transactions
After selling your Bitcoin for cash, it is crucial to keep track of your transactions. This will help you monitor your financial activities and ensure that you have received the correct amount of cash. Additionally, keeping records of your transactions can be helpful for tax purposes.
In conclusion, selling Bitcoin in Canada for cash is a straightforward process when you follow the right steps. By choosing a reputable exchange, verifying your identity, depositing your Bitcoin, setting your selling price, choosing a payment method, and completing the sale, you can successfully convert your Bitcoin into Canadian dollars. Remember to keep track of your transactions and stay informed about the latest market trends to make informed decisions.
